M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: Grammar school education. No previous experience required. Ability to follow simple oral and written instructions; ability to work alone; knowledge of proper uses of variety of special cleaning and sanitizing solutions; ability to make minor adjustments to powered cleaning equipment. An equivalent combination of education and experience may be substituted for the qualifications above. PHYSICAL DEMANDS: Continuous standing and walking is required in the performance of duties. Frequently bends, stretches, reaches, stoops, crouches, climbs and pushes or pulls. Lifts or carries objects weighing up to 50 pounds on occasion. WORK ENVIRONMENT: Usually works indoors in areas normally having adequate heating, lighting and ventilation. Occasionally is exposed to skin irritation from strong cleaning solutions. May be subject to serious injuries from falls from ladders or scaffolds.
SUMMARY OF DUTIES: Cleans rooms, offices, storerooms, corridors and other areas. Uses various preparations to clean and maintain floor, wall and ceiling surfaces. Sweeps, vacuums, mops, scrubs and polishes floors. Operates powered equipment; clean and oils it; changes brushes and accessories. Dusts, waxes and polishes furniture. Empties ashtrays and wastebaskets. Washes walls, windows, ad blinds. Occasionally works on ladders and/or scaffolds to change replace Venetian blinds, wash walls, changes light bulbs, etc. Polishes doorknobs and other metal fixtures.
